Parameters to be sent to a 2D shape physics query. This class contains the shape and other parameters for intersection/collision queries. Return the physics layer the shape belongs to. Return the list of objects, or object [RID]s, that will be excluded from collisions. Return the collision margin for the shape. Return the current movement speed of the shape. Return the type of object the shape belongs to. Return the [RID] of the shape queried. Return the transform matrix of the shape queried. Set the physics layer the shape belongs to. Set the list of objects, or object [RID]s, that will be excluded from collisions. Set the collision margin for the shape. A collision margin is an amount (in pixels) that the shape will grow when computing collisions, to account for numerical imprecision. Set the current movement speed of the shape. Set the type of object the shape belongs to (see Physics2DDirectSpaceState.TYPE_MASK_*). Set the [Shape2D] that will be used for collision/intersection queries. Set the [RID] of the shape to be used in queries. Set the transformation matrix of the shape. This is necessary to set its position/rotation/scale.
